MICHAEL, Rt Hon Alun JP, AM

Member for Cardiff South and Penarth since 1987. Political career: First Secretary, National Assembly of Wales and Leader of the Welsh Labour Party 1999-2000; Secretary of State for Wales 1998-99; Minister of State, Home Office 1997-98; Shadow Minister for Home Affairs 1992-97; Shadow Minister for Welsh Affairs 1988-92; Opposition Whip 1987-98; Cardiff City Councillor 1973-89; Magistrate and Chair of Cardiff Juvenile Bench 1972-87. Special political interests: Education, environment, economic development, youth and community development, criminal justice, housing. Profession/Trade: Journalist; youth and community worker. Education: Colwyn Bay Grammar School; Keele University. Affiliations: Member, Co-operative Party National Executive; Vice-President, Youth Hostels Association; former Vice-President, Building Societies Association. Hobbies: Long-distance running, mountain-walking, opera, classical music, reading.
b. 22 August 1943. Married with five children and two grandchildren.
